OCG/OCA October Tournament Concludes with a Strong Scholastic Finish and Tie for 1st in Quick

Thank you to all of the scholastic players who competed in the OCG/OCA October tournament! There was a 3-way tie for first place in the scholastic section, where Aidan G., Simon G., and Brandon N. all earned 4 points. Moreover, Simon and Brandon both gained impressive rating increases! Daniel H. won second place as the only player with 3.5 points, and finishing with 3 points were Andrew T., Avi G., Luke W., Pacey Q., and Rodolfo F. All of the remaining players received participation medals for the hard effort they put into their games. Congratulations everyone!

In the Quick section, Kai Tabor won first place with a score of 4 points, tying with Alex Zelner and Yilmer Guzman. Theo Slade, Yevgeney Postrehkin, and Martin Hansen each finished with 3.5 points, with Postrehkin (who was rated at least 150 points lower than his fellow placers!) winning the cash prize on tiebreaks.
